Tractor accessories

The motorized tractor is an agricultural machine suitable for various horticultural and gardening tasks, as it facilitates operations such as tillage and mowing the grass and hand tools such as shovel and hoe in large plots.

This equipment is powered by a gasoline or diesel engine, which delivers a maximum power of approximately 15 hp to a single crankshaft, and is maneuvered by the operator via a handlebar with vertically and laterally adjustable handlebars. The machine moves on two drive wheels, usually equipped with a differential.

The “two-wheel tractor” can easily be used by hobbyists and professionals and it is the right machine to carry out many activities planned throughout the year, from preparing the seedbed, to tending the vegetation in the orchard or garden, to mowing the spaces between rows or uncultivated areas. The versatility and multifunctionality of the drawbar are due to the possibility of combining it with different types equipment.

Indeed, a motorized tractor may include various accessories, carried or towed by the vehicle and actuated by the power take-off. The PTO is the part that transmits the movement of the engine to the accessory. It is sometimes gearbox independent, available with more forward, more reverse and more reverse. The most common equipment used on the “two-wheel tractor” are the tiller, the plow, the furrower, the rotary harrow for tillage, the cutter bar, the lawn mower, the forage harvester for cutting the sting of grass.

In some cases, other agricultural machinery (seeders, sprayers and, if the machine is equipped with a sit-down rear axle, small towed trailers) or non-agricultural implements, such as snow plow blade or turbine snow plow, sweepers , bombs Yes electricity generators .

Tiller and milling machine: winning couple

Among the tools for the tiller, the most used is undoubtedly the cultivator, which is usually supplied as standard when purchasing agricultural machinery. The cultivator is actually a rotor with blades, each of which carries four hardened steel hoes. The rotary motion of the knives allows the clods to be broken up optimally so that the soil loosens up and the roots of the cultivated vegetables can easily penetrate.

When it is necessary to prepare the ground for planting, to mechanically remove weeds or to weed the space between the rows of horticultural crops, it is advisable to use a cutter with quick coupling, which can be installed on the drawbar without the use of tools.

Milling cutters are capable of milling for different widths (between 30 and 80 centimeters) and depths. Depending on the working width, the equipment requires between 5 and 12 horsepower. The milling depth is regulated by a special lever, which is located on the outside of the hood and acts on the central blade, ensuring that the tools work best in clay, medium-textured or sandy soils.

There are heavy-duty cutters with oil-bath gear transmission on the market , which are kept clean thanks to special protections. Another component that is commonly found in bar cutters is the surrounding hood. , which can be fixed or adjustable and makes it possible to contain the worked soil. Often without routine maintenance, the available models can also be equipped with a few optional accessories, such as the support wheel to facilitate the transport of the tiller and the rear milling furrower.

The plow, an agricultural classic

Plowing helps to prepare the soil for subsequent operations and also to bury the residues of previous crops or weeds by letting them decompose. It is possible to combine a small plow with the tiller, but it must have good power and be equipped with weights and widened wheels to ensure good results.

The plow for the “two-wheeled tractor” can be of three types:

  • single shaft plow This type of plow works with a single share and a share (mounted in front of the share) to cut the earth, as well as a shaping board to turn the slice of earth laterally and create the furrow. The tool is designed to turn the ground only to the right or left of the direction of travel. It has a working width of about 20 centimeters. Plowing depth, workpiece height and working angle can be adjusted using screws or levers.
  • 180 degree turn . This plow uses two directionals, which are installed on the same drawbar in an opposite position of 180 degrees and operate one at a time. Like the single-shaft plow, the rotary eye plow for walk-behind tractors plows about 20 centimeters with each step.
  • Rotary plough. Capable of plowing and milling in a single pass, the rotary plow is suitable for increasing soil permeability, destroying weeds, digging furrows and working all areas inaccessible to conventional plows. With an oil-bath gear transmission and adjustable working depth, the plow plows larger widths than other plows (approx. 25 centimeters ) and requires at least 8 horses .

Perfect furrows with the furrower

An additional piece of equipment that can be combined with the tiller for opening furrows or ravines and for compacting after tillage is the coulter. offered in the versions Adjustable That is adjustable backhoe .

The adjustable model has a V-shaped body to break up the soil and two adjustable opening molds to create the furrow in the plowed soil, while the back-milled model is so called because it works simultaneously with the cultivator, helping to create furrows. Ideal for planting and irrigation.

The depth of penetration and the working angle of the furrower, which requires the installation of a ballast on the cultivator, can be adjusted by means of tie rods and screws. The width of the grooves which can go up to 40 or 60 centimeters depending on the model, depending on the degree of opening of the moldings.

Walk-behind tractor and cutter bar for mowing the grass

When combined with a header , the tiller is also suitable for cutting grass. There are motorized cultivators on the market equipped with cutting height adjustment devices and capable of mowing all types of grass clippings thanks to the mounting of different cutting equipment each characterized by working widths (usually between 80 and 210cm ).

Depending on the characteristics of the grass to be mowed, operators can choose central cutter bars , double blade with double push-pull movement, with traditional blade clamp That is semi-fine tooth . The bars equipped with two blades that move in opposite directions stand out for the reduction of vibrations transmitted to the handlebars and for the high quality of cut.

The knife presses are made of elastic material and allow the knife to always adhere optimally to the teeth, while the teeth are made of heat-treated special steel and have high wear resistance and a long service life. Another essential component of the cutter bars is the safety clutch, which intervenes when foreign bodies interfere with the operation of the blades and prevents damage to the cutting equipment.

lawn cultivator

To avoid the purchase of a special mower, it is also possible to attach a mower to the tiller , which keeps the green areas of orchards and gardens in excellent condition. Pull-type mowers can be equipped with a single blade (with a cutting width of approx. 50 centimeters) or with two pivoting knives (with a cutting width of 100 centimeters) and be equipped with the basket to collect the grass. It is obvious that the double blade models require more power (equal to at least 10-11 horsepower), while those without a basket laterally discharge the cut material leaving it in place.

Market mowers are durable with steel construction, reliable with oil bath gear transmission and in complete safety thanks to the automatic blade brake .

Other important components of the attachments are the adjustable front wheels for horizontal adjustment of the cutting deck, the lever for quickly adjusting the distance of the blades from the ground and thus the cutting height, the blade discs for minimizing damage caused by shocks or rebounds.

The grass is shaken by lawnmowers

For the management of uncultivated spaces, the destruction of plant residues and weeds in the inter-rows, the mulching of tall grass, the motor-tractor comes into play associated with a harvester which can be equipped with a single rotor with moving blades or a single blade .

Typically powered by diesel engines and fitted with swiveling front wheels, the single motor chipper uses an oil bath gear drive and roller with Y blades (or cutting blades) to cut widths of 60-110 centimeters and even shred prunings, which are then deposited on the ground. Also in this case, the cutting height is adjustable by means of a crank.

With an oil-bath gear drive and swiveling front wheels, the single-blade chopper enables cutting widths of approx. 80 centimeters , drop the crushed material on the ground, follow the contour of the ground as well as possible, and adjust the cutting height. All this requires a power of about 10 horses .
